Lines Matching defs:token
63 Token token; in ParseFile() local
90 Token token = lexer_.PeekToken(false); in ParseLicense() local
107 Token token = lexer_.GetToken(); in ParseInterface() local
149 bool Parser::ParseInterfaceMiddle(Token& token, String& interfaceFullName) in ParseInterfaceMiddle()
183 bool Parser::ParseInterfaceEnd(Token& token, String& interfaceFullName, bool hasProperties, bool on… in ParseInterfaceEnd()
233 Token token; in ParseMethodProperties() local
290 bool Parser::ParseMethodName(Token& token, ASTType* type, ASTInterfaceType* interface) in ParseMethodName()
334 bool Parser::ParseMethodBrackets(Token& token, ASTMethod* method, bool& ret) in ParseMethodBrackets()
379 Token token = lexer_.PeekToken(); in ParseMethod() local
430 bool Parser::ParseParameterPeek(Token& token) in ParseParameterPeek()
444 bool Parser::ParseParameterInOut(Token& token, ASTParameter* parameter) in ParseParameterInOut()
487 Token token = lexer_.PeekToken(); in ParseParameter() local
538 Token token = lexer_.PeekToken(); in ParseType() local
595 Token token = lexer_.PeekToken(); in ParseList() local
631 Token token = lexer_.PeekToken(); in ParseMap() local
683 Token token = lexer_.PeekToken(); in ParseSequenceable() local
756 void Parser::LogError(Token token, const String& message) in LogError()